Slovenia - Environmentally Related Tax Revenue from Taxes on Resources in Manufacturing of Paper and Paper Products
Since 2014, Slovenia Environmentally Related Tax Revenue from Taxes on Resources in Manufacturing of Paper and Paper Products fell by 1.9% year on year. At $0.72 Million in 2019, the country was number 3 among other countries in Environmentally Related Tax Revenue from Taxes on Resources in Manufacturing of Paper and Paper Products. Slovenia is overtaken by Bulgaria, which was number 2 with $0.87 Million and is followed by France at $0.59 Million. Netherlands topped the ranking with $2.09 Million in 2019, a decrease of 11.3% versus 2018. Latvia witnessed the best average annual growth at +13.3% per year, while Serbia witnessed the worst performance at -53.4% per year.
